WebPhenytoin comes as an extended-release (long-acting) capsule, a chewable tablet, and a suspension (liquid) to take by mouth. The chewable tablet and suspension are usually taken two or three times a day. The extended-release capsules are usually taken one to four times a day. WebCategory 1 (ensure the person is maintained on a specific manufacturer's product) — phenytoin, carbamazepine, phenobarbital, primidone. Category 2 (use clinical judgement and discuss seizure frequency and treatment history with the person and/or carer) — valproate, lamotrigine, perampanel, rufinamide, clobazam, clonazepam, oxcarbazepine ... WebPhenytoin exhibits a strong interaction with enteral feed. It is necessary to stop feed for 2 hours before and after administration (in the middle of a 4 hour feeding gap) to enhance absorption, otherwise reduced serum levels can occur.
